CITY OF GLENDALE, FIRE STATION NO. 159

This 14,000 SF fire station houses four apparatus bays, living quarters for 10 department personnel, a full kitchen and a 1,000 SF fully-equipped fitness facility. 

INSPIRED DESIGN:

The design and materials were selected for ease of construction while providing a beloved home to the crew.

THOUGHTFUL STEWARDSHIP:

The design integrates a sustainable building philosophy by bringing in natural light, providing operable windows at the living quarters, and incorporating water-saving features such as indigenous landscaping and dual-flushing water closets. Deeply overhung windows and a large, shaded patio were brought into the design to create shelter from the harsh desert environment. 

CREATIVE TEAMWORK:

The Owner representatives, contractor, and design team collaborated intensely to meet the 12 months goal. Opening this station in such a short time saved the project cost and could house the crew and serve the community early.

ENDURING COMMITMENT:

The crew was so happy with the station design that they nicknamed this station “Cloud 9.”

COMPLETION: 2005

SECTOR: COMMUNITY

SIZE : 14,000 SF

DELIVERY METHOD: CMAR
